Abington (zip 19001), Pennsylvania gets a BestPlaces Cost of Living score of 114.1, which means the total cost of housing, food, childcare, transportation, healthcare, taxes, and other necessities is 14.1% higher than the U.S. average and 20.6% higher than the average for Pennsylvania.

Zip 19001 (Abington, PA)

Housing costs in Abington?
A typical home costs $338,800, which is 0.2% more expensive than the national average of $338,100 and 39.5% more expensive than the average Pennsylvania home, at $242,800. Renting a two-bedroom unit in Abington costs $1,460 per month, which is 2.1% more than the national average of $1,430 and 17.1% more than the state average of $1,210.

Can I afford Abington?
To live comfortably in Abington (zip 19001), Pennsylvania, a minimum annual income of $64,800 for a family, and $48,400 for a single person is recommended.
